> > I did read, that Lguest and Xen was merged to upstream and must be in 2.6.23-rc1 kernel, but I can't see it in "make menuconfig". So, what's the deal? Can anybody explain me, how to enable XEN support? Thanks.
>
> Go to "Processor type and features" - then enable "Paravirtualization
> support (EXPERIMENTAL)", you'll get a new option called "Enable
> support for Xen hypervisor".
Perhaps it would be clearer to make CONFIG_PARAVIRT implicit.
As in Xen/vmi/lguest being one level higher and selecting paravirt
implicitely. Unless someone has a good reason against that i'll
do that.
